Dear Sir:
Perhaps readers would be interested in the correction of an error in our paper which appeared in the December, 1976 issue of The American Journal of Clinical Nutrition.
In our paper, "The Effect on Intestinal Transit and the Feces of Raw and Cooked Bran in Different Doses" (Wyman, Heaton, Manning, Wicks) the error appeared in the last sentence of the first paragraph. As it was printed, it made little sense. The sentence should read: "Recent studies in healthy volunteers and patients have usually reported faster intestinal transit and increased fecal weight with raw or unprocessed bran (13-16), bran cereal (17), bran biscuits (18), and raw bran and/or whole meal bread (19, 20)."
